What are limitations of the skeletal system?

While the skeletal system provides numerous essential functions for the human body, it also has certain limitations. Here are some of the key limitations of the skeletal system:

Fragility: Bones, despite their strength, can be fragile and susceptible to fractures, especially in cases of trauma, accidents, or certain medical conditions like osteoporosis. Fractures can range from minor to severe and may require medical treatment, including immobilization, surgery, or physical therapy.

Limited Flexibility: The skeletal system provides support and stability, but it can limit flexibility and range of motion in certain joints. For example, the joints of the spine allow for a certain degree of movement, but they do not have the same flexibility as the joints of the limbs. This limited flexibility can affect an individual's ability to perform certain activities or movements.

Weight: The weight of the skeletal system contributes to the overall weight of the body. While the bones themselves are lightweight, the total mass of the skeleton can add up and may impact mobility, particularly in cases of excessive body weight or certain skeletal disorders.

Susceptibility to Disease and Infection: The skeletal system can be affected by various diseases and infections. Conditions like osteoporosis, arthritis, osteomyelitis, and bone tumors can impact bone structure, strength, and function. Infections, such as osteomyelitis, can weaken bones and lead to serious complications if not treated promptly.

Genetic Disorders and Developmental Abnormalities: Genetic disorders and developmental abnormalities can affect the formation and growth of the skeletal system. Conditions like dwarfism, gigantism, scoliosis, and certain limb malformations can impact skeletal structure and function, leading to physical challenges or disabilities.

Age-Related Changes: The skeletal system undergoes changes as individuals age. Bone density decreases with advancing age, leading to an increased risk of osteoporosis and fractures. Joints may also experience wear and tear, leading to degenerative conditions such as osteoarthritis. These age-related changes can affect mobility, physical function, and quality of life.

Dependency on Muscles: While the skeletal system provides structural support, it relies on muscles for movement and locomotion. Without the coordination of skeletal muscles, bones would not be able to move or function effectively. Therefore, the limitations of the skeletal system are closely tied to the capabilities and limitations of the muscular system as well.

Despite these limitations, the skeletal system plays a crucial role in supporting the body, protecting organs, facilitating movement, and storing minerals essential for various physiological processes.
